John Chrysostom, on Jas 5:18
John Chrysostom · A.D. 347–407
Jas 5:18 · Douay-Rheims
“And he prayed again: and the heaven gave rain, and the earth brought forth her fruit.”
On this verse:
“The word of the prophet went forth and suddenly the air was changed, the sky became bronze, not because its nature was altered but because of the electric effect which was produced. Suddenly the elements were transformed, as the prophet's word fell like a fiery bolt on the hollow parts of the earth, and immediately everything dried up, became a desert and disappeared.”
